WebJul 18, 2024 · Too much direct sunlight. Most orchid plants do not like extended exposure to direct sunlight. This is because direct sunlight can dry out their leaves leading to splits. Extended exposure to direct sunlight can also burn, wilt, and kill their leaves. According to orchid gurus, the moment the leaves of your orchid plant feel warm when you touch ... chinageocoordmap

WebHere are some reasons for orchid leaves curling and suggestions for how to proceed with resolving the issue. 1. Heat stress. Most orchids are hardy only in the tropics, yet even there, they can scorch by the sun. Orchids generally thrive in temperatures between 80⁰F to 90⁰F. WebThe most common orchid diseases that can lead to wrinkled leaves are root and crown rot. These can be caused by a number of bacteria and fungi, which cause severe damage and death to the affected parts of the plant. …
